发布时间:2021-12-03 18:18:39点击量:
编辑
SublimeText的编辑十分人性化——它仅用少量的快捷键就可以完成绝大多数编辑任务。
基本编辑
↑↓←→,不是KJHL,粘贴剪切复制均和系统一致。Ctrl+Enter在当前行下添加一行,然后跳到该行;Ctrl+Shift+Enter在当前行上添加一行,然后跳到该行。
Ctrl+←/→进行移动,相应的,Ctrl+Shift+←/→进行词选择。
Ctrl+↑/↓移动当前显示区域,Ctrl+Shift+↑/↓移动当前。
选择
SublimeText的一大亮点是支持多种选择——同时选择多个区域,然后同时编辑。
Ctrl+D选择当前光标所在的单词,并突出单词的所有位置。Ctrl+D再次选择单词的下一个位置。在多重选词的过程中,Ctrl+K跳过,Ctrl+U返回,Esc退出多重编辑。
多重选词的应用场景之一就是重命名——从而使代码更加整洁。虽然SublimeText不能像IDE(如Eclipse)那样自动重命名,但我们可以通过多个选词+多个编辑直观方便地重命名:
需要对一片区域的所有行进行同时编辑,Ctrl+Shift+L可以将当前选中区域打散,然后进行同时编辑:
如果想合并。Ctrl+J可以将当前选定的区域合并为一行: